Re: `orderCutoff.ts` — the cutoff logic for Marigold Bakery looks right, but please don't hardcode the 2 p.m. boundary inline; same-day orders and holiday overrides pull from config. Since you're new to this repo, note that all cutoff timing lives in one constants block, reproduced here for reference.

constants for yaduf-fahag:
BUDGETS = {
    "kelix": 528,
    "briwyn": 734,
}

Welcome to the Fetchline delivery team! Quick primer: our webhook sender retries failed deliveries with exponential backoff, capped so we don't hammer flaky partner endpoints. If a receiver stays down past the cap, we park the event in the dead-letter queue for manual replay. The knobs below control backoff, caps, and queue sizing — memorize the defaults before touching prod.

tuning constants:
RATE_LIMITS = {
    "zorael": 10,
    "oliix": 1,
    "holix": 2,
    "quenix": 10,
}

Heads up: if the Lintrock baseline file in the Quarrow repo drifts from main, CI fails with a "stale baseline" error even when the code is fine. Quick fix is to regenerate the baseline on a clean checkout and re-push. If a customer build is blocked, confirm the failing run matches the token below before escalating.

build token for yadug-yagag: htk21_c863c33eb8b82c0c9c152